Transaction fae85a83e02811bc32f735139e9cb67586aaec8cf16dfdf4f1c7ac18ac0c43ac

6 Input
2 Outputs
  • fae85a83e02811bc32f735139e9cb67586aaec8cf16dfdf4f1c7ac18ac0c43ac:0
  • value  1015099
    address  3Na9J4t9wHsruFxpR9U67qTkCThV3L6EpQ
  • fae85a83e02811bc32f735139e9cb67586aaec8cf16dfdf4f1c7ac18ac0c43ac:1
  • value  34928215
    address  16hMUK8GDdKAu6oMRGy98Y4EWbGPWwLxmb